1. Defining the Players

Before we fight, let’s define the terms. 

 

  • Offshore Outsourcing: Hiring talent in countries with a massive time difference (usually 10-12+ hours) and significant geographical distance. 
 
Common Locations: India, Philippines, Vietnam, Eastern Europe (for US companies). 
  • Nearshore Outsourcing: Hiring talent in neighboring countries that share similar time zones and cultural ties. 
 
Common Locations: Mexico, Colombia, Costa Rica, Argentina (for US companies). 

2. The Time Zone Battle Real-Time vs. Overnight

This is the single biggest operational difference. 

 

Offshore (The “Relay Race” Model): You assign a task at 5 PM EST. Your offshore team in Asia wakes up while you sleep, does the work, and sends it back by 8 AM the next day. 

 

  • The Pro: Good for 24/7 coverage or simple, repetitive tasks that don’t need supervision. 
  • The Con: If they have a question at 3 AM your time, they stop working. You lose a whole day. This is called the “Lag Loop.” 
 

Nearshore (The “Collaborative” Model): Your team in Latin America starts work at 9 AM EST—the same time you do. 

 

  • The Pro: You can have a Zoom call, fix a problem, and get the result in the same hour. 
  • The Win: For roles like Logistics Coordinators or Sales Reps, real-time communication is non-negotiable. You cannot close a deal or reroute a truck on a 12-hour delay. 

3. Communication & Culture The Hidden Friction

Have you ever given instructions to a remote worker, they said “Yes,” and then delivered something completely different? 

 

The Offshore Challenge: In many offshore cultures, there is a strong hierarchy where it is considered rude to question the boss. This leads to a “Yes Culture”—they will agree to deadlines they can’t meet or instructions they don’t understand, just to be polite. 

 

  • Result: Rework. You spend hours fixing what they did, killing your cost savings. 
 

The Nearshore Advantage: Latin American business culture is very similar to the US. Professionals are University-educated and Westernized.

4. The Cost Reality Sticker Price vs. True Cost

Let’s do the math. 

 

 

  • Offshore Rate: Maybe $8 – $12 / hour. 
  • Nearshore Rate: Maybe $12 – $18 / hour. 
  •  

At first glance, Offshore looks 30% cheaper. But wait. 

If you have to hire a middle-manager to supervise the offshore team because of the language barrier, your costs go up. If a project takes 3 weeks instead of 1 week because of the time zone lag, your costs go up.

 

The Verdict: 

 

  • Offshore is cheaper for low-value, repetitive tasks (Data entry, simple transcription). 
  • Nearshore is cheaper for high-value, complex roles (Sales, Logistics, Accounting) because the output is faster and higher quality.
